Cold laser therapy, also called low-level laser therapy (LLLT), is a non-invasive treatment that makes use of certain wavelengths of light to promote recovery and decrease pain in pet dogs. This technique uses light-emitting diodes or low-power lasers (LEDs) to permeate the skin and stimulate mobile feature. By targeting soft tissues, the treatment enhances blood flow, motivates tissue repair, and decreases swelling.The device behind cool laser treatment involves the absorption of photons by the cells, which triggers numerous biochemical procedures. This excitement results in raised ATP production, enhancing cellular metabolic rate and increasing the healing process. Therefore, canines undertaking this treatment might experience reduced pain and swelling, enhanced mobility, and improved recovery times. It is frequently made use of to treat a selection of conditions, including arthritis, post-surgical pain, and injuries. The non-invasive nature of the treatment makes it a secure alternative for many canine individuals looking for relief.

Conditions Dealt With With Cold Laser Treatment
Lots of problems affecting pets can be effectively treated with cool laser treatment, as this ingenious strategy addresses both chronic and acute concerns. This therapy is specifically advantageous for managing pain connected with arthritis, hip dysplasia, and other degenerative joint diseases. It advertises healing in soft cells injuries, such as sprains and strains, and aids healing from operations.Along with bone and joint problems, chilly laser treatment can also reduce signs of swelling and aid in injury recovery. Conditions like bursitis, tendonitis, and nerve injuries respond well to this non-invasive therapy. Furthermore, cold laser therapy can be efficient in handling persistent problems such as intervertebral disc illness and specific dermatological concerns. The convenience of this treatment makes it a useful alternative for veterinarians, helping dogs gain back flexibility and boost their total lifestyle.

Is Cold Laser Therapy Safe for All Canine Breeds?
Cold laser therapy is generally thought about risk-free for all pet dog breeds. It is crucial to seek advice from a veterinarian before treatment, as specific health and wellness problems and level of sensitivities might affect its viability for details pets.Just how Lengthy Does Each Cold Laser Therapy Session Last?
Each cool laser therapy session commonly lasts in between 10 to 30 minutes, relying on the particular therapy goals and the dog's condition. The veterinarian will determine the suitable period based on private requirements and action.Can Cold Laser Therapy Be Mixed With Various Other Treatments?
